Responsibilities

  • Prepares exam and treatment areas by cleaning the areas and ensuring appropriate supplies are available for the visit.
  • Escorts patients to exam areas and reviews paperwork to ensure accuracy and completion.
  • Explains any required procedures to prepare the patient before the chiropractor's exam and treatment.
  • Works closely with the Nursing Supervisor and other members of the clinic management team to provide prompt medical support, promote a smooth patient flow, collect and record data accurately, and maintain order of exam rooms, equipment, and supplies.
  • Serves as a point of contact for the service, providing basic education and information to patients, answering their questions, and alleviating their anxieties.
